Default traction control light on....

i had some issues with my pcm getting wet awhile back, i got the car fixed and when i got it back the traction control light was on. i asked them why and the mechanic told me it was because i had over boost. any thoughts on this? i dont understand why the traction control system would be affected by this there are no CELs just the traction light.

I would check the ABS wheel speed sensor connections. Maybe one jarred loose. Or was pulled off somehow during the work they did. Your ecu is in the engine bay so if it was getting wet I wonder if they removed the splash guard or something and maybe caught the plug and pulled it out a bit.

Also...a shot in the dark but very possible. Check your switches on the brake pedal. Make sure the plugs and wires are secure and not damaged. And check to make sure you have all your brake lights working. And check the plugs for those lights and wires.

Don't ask why but it has to do with system failsafes how they are kinda tied into each other. I haven't looked at the circuit on your car but its probably setup similar to every other car.

i dont know if this happens on our cars as well but... i know on the miatas and rx8's when the batter is unhooked for extended periods you have to "reset" the traction control system, try turning the wheel from lock to lock then centered again, all with the ignition on but vehicle off.... then start the car
